Abstract :
Singular points (SPs) in fingerprint images have important applications in fingerprint recognition such as registration and classification. Reliable detection of SPs could sufficiently improve processing speed and performance of automatic fingerprint identification system. In this paper, an improved SPs detection method is proposed. We first present a new algorithm of fingerprint image segmentation using linear support vector machine. Then, we estimate the complex orientation field by multiple scales smoothing in the highest resolution and perform several heuristic rules to enhance the certainty map after complex filtering. Experiments conducted on FVC2002 databases demonstrate that the proposed method can detect SPs with high robustness and accuracy.
